About this role
This position is listed on behalf of a partner company, who manages all applications and next steps. Our partner is looking for a Visual Merchandising Manager, Wholesale based in United States.
This role leads the execution of visual merchandising strategies across a diverse network of wholesale partners. You will translate seasonal brand concepts, product priorities, and creative direction into compelling in-store experiences. The position combines creative vision with hands-on execution, account support, training, and project management. You will collaborate closely with Visual, Merchandising, Creative, Marketing, and Wholesale teams to ensure consistency across channels. The role also provides opportunities to influence major account presentations, seasonal installations, trade shows, and new store openings. Success requires strong visual design expertise, commercial awareness, organization, and the ability to adapt quickly to changing priorities. Frequent travel and hands-on involvement make this an ideal opportunity for a creative professional who enjoys turning concepts into impactful retail experiences.
Accountabilities:: Support the development and execution of the overall visual merchandising strategy across wholesale accounts, ensuring key business initiatives, seasonal priorities, and brand standards are consistently represented.
Partner with Visual and Merchandising teams during sample turnover, assortment reviews, and seasonal planning meetings to understand key products, buys, and creative priorities.
Translate monthly and seasonal visual direction into wholesale environments through product placement, mannequin styling, displays, and other merchandising techniques.
Create, adapt, and distribute visual direction documents, brand tools, and merchandising resources tailored to different wholesale account formats and needs.
Develop and deliver workshops, in-person training, and virtual sessions for internal wholesale teams, specialists, and key accounts, including train-the-trainer programs.
Communicate in-season visual updates, including promotional direction, creative changes, and adjustments based on store visits, business feedback, or leadership priorities.
Travel to key wholesale accounts to lead seasonal installations, specialty projects, remodels, and other visual merchandising initiatives alongside partner teams.
Collaborate with Design, Merchandising, Brand Concept, and Visual teams on quarterly line adoption and brand concept sets, adapting seasonal concepts for trade shows and priority wholesale locations.
Partner with Creative Services and Marketing on monthly, seasonal, and special-event creative and artwork, ensuring visual execution remains aligned with the broader brand vision.
Coordinate the ordering and delivery of windows, marketing collateral, props, and other visual materials for partner and specialty stores.
Manage trade show projects from planning through completion, including budgets, ordering, schedules, staffing, setup, breakdown, and transportation of reusable props between events.
Support corporate meetings, vendor meetings, licensing events, and other special installations as needed.
Lead visual merchandising execution for wholesale new store openings, including shop-in-shops, airport locations, and partner stores, while supporting retail and outlet openings when required.
Analyze sales merchandising reports and survey results to inform visual decisions and identify opportunities to improve execution and commercial effectiveness.
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ders at multiple levels, balancing creative objectives, business priorities, deadlines, and account requirements.
